Pruning, Training & Seasonal Maintenance
Berchemia discolor tolerates only light to moderate pruning. The single most important decision happens early: the grower must choose whether to train the plant as a single-trunk tree (eventually 5–20m) or a multi-stemmed shrub (3–5m) – after that decision, pruning is limited to shaping and removing dead or damaged wood. The safest window is autumn to winter, when growth is slowest in its subtropical, Mediterranean or desert range; because this species already takes 7–10 years to bear its first fruit, avoid unnecessary hard cuts that could delay bearing further.

Flowering & Fruiting Wood
Flowers and the fruit that follows form on the current season’s new growth flush in spring and summer, with fruit ripening by autumn. Because first bearing already takes 7–10 years, keep structural cuts confined to the autumn–winter dormant window so the next flowering flush is not disrupted, and avoid repeated hard pruning, which delays bearing rather than improving it.

Propagation Guide
Berchemia discolor (bird plum) is most practically raised from seed extracted from the ripe yellow fruit, though germination can be slow and uneven as with many Rhamnaceae, so cleaning the pulp promptly and considering scarification or stratification can help. Vegetative propagation by cuttings is possible but less commonly needed since grafting or vegetative propagation is not required to keep this species’ character; overall difficulty is Moderate, mainly due to seed handling and dormancy.

Fruit
Fruits are oval and ripen to yellow, with a sweet flavour, in autumn. Harvest is simple hand-picking once fruit has coloured and softened – site data notes the work required is "just collect," with no thinning. Birds are a recorded pest on the ripening fruit. Fruits can be eaten straight off the tree or cooked into dishes; this species is notably slow to begin bearing (roughly 7-10 years from planting), so fruit is a longer-term reward from an established tree rather than an early crop.

Pests, Diseases & Troubleshooting
Overview: Berchemia is a genus of climbing shrubs and small trees in the buckthorn family (Rhamnaceae) that is not heavily documented for pests. In cultivation they behave like other robust Rhamnaceae woody plants: generally hardy, with the usual sap-suckers (scale, aphids, mealybugs) and their attendant sooty mould, occasional leaf-spot fungi in wet weather, and – because the fruit is sweet – heavy interest from birds. The profile below is drawn at the family level; verify locally.

Common Pests & Management
- Scale insects (Coccidae / Diaspididae):
- Symptoms: Stationary brown, waxy or armoured bumps on stems and leaf undersides; soft scales excrete honeydew that blackens with sooty mould and weakens growth.
- Prevention & Control: Prune out heavily encrusted wood, wipe or scrub light infestations, apply horticultural oil to smother crawlers, and control the ants that protect them.
- Aphids (Aphididae):
- Symptoms: Soft-bodied insects clustering on new shoots and leaf undersides, curling growth and leaving sticky honeydew.
- Prevention & Control: Hose them off, spray insecticidal soap or neem, and encourage ladybirds, lacewings and hoverflies.
- Mealybugs (Pseudococcidae):
- Symptoms: White cottony tufts in leaf axils and stem joints with honeydew and sooty mould.
- Prevention & Control: Dab with alcohol, rinse, treat with insecticidal soap or horticultural oil, and manage ants.
- Fruit-eating birds ((various)):
- Symptoms: Ripe berries are eaten and stripped by birds – a benefit for wildlife, a nuisance only where fruit is being harvested.
- Prevention & Control: Net individual branches or plants if a fruit crop is wanted; otherwise no action is needed.
Diseases & Fungal Issues
- Leaf spot (Cercospora / Phyllosticta spp.):
- Symptoms: Brown to purplish spots and blotches on leaves, sometimes merging in prolonged wet weather.
- Treatment & Management: Rake and destroy fallen leaves, improve airflow, water at the base, and use copper only if it recurs.
- Sooty mould ((saprophytic fungi)):
- Symptoms: A black superficial coating on leaves and stems, growing on the honeydew from scale, aphids and mealybugs.
- Treatment & Management: Control the sap-sucking insects producing the honeydew; the mould then weathers away and can be wiped off.
- Root / collar rot (Phytophthora / Pythium spp.):
- Symptoms: Wilting and dieback in heavy, poorly drained or overwatered soil, with dark rotted roots or collar.
- Treatment & Management: Plant in free-draining soil, avoid waterlogging, and remove severely affected plants.
